Module: AutoName

Defined in:
lib/jenncad/part.rb

Instance Method Summary collapse

Instance Method Details

#initialize(args = {}) ⇒ Object



2
3
4
5
6
7
# File 'lib/jenncad/part.rb', line 2

def initialize(args={})
  unless args.empty?
    @auto_name = "#{self.class}_#{args.map{|key, val| "#{key}_#{val}"}.join('_')}"
  end
  super(args)
end